Navigating the clinical system in Australia can be tricky , especially when it comes to diagnostic imaging . Several Australians benefit from bulk billing radiology offerings , which means you can have X-rays, ultrasounds, or MRI examinations at no personal cost. This is because the provider submits a claim to the Medicare payment directly, meaning you don't have to contribute anything upfront. It's important to note not all doctors offer bulk billing, and specialist's from a GP is generally essential to be qualify for the government contribution.
